自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(42)
  • 收藏
  • 关注

原创 Ubuntu Hadoop搭建 问题 Hadoop

安装记录一、安装java1. java -version 查看java 版本2.sudo apt-get install default-jre 安装jre3.java 检查jre安装情况4.sudo apt-get install default-jdk 安装jdk5.javac 检查jdk安装情况6.sudo apt install vim 安装Vim7.vim /etc/

2018-01-12 21:20:55 224

原创 secureCRT 链接 Ubuntu

在MAC上用parallels desktop安装Ubuntu 17.10系统,本来觉得会和安装CentOS一样方便谁知道,我用的是secureCRT进行远程链接!出现了问多问题!问题一:Refuse Connction这里是配置文件出了差错! 具体可以参考该博文:http://blog.csdn.net/hailin0716/article/details/17582421 1、安装SSH服务。

2018-01-01 09:41:39 550

原创 3.ROM SQLAlchemy使用代码

# -- coding: utf-8 --from sqlalchemy import create_enginefrom sqlalchemy.orm import sessionmakerfrom sqlalchemy.ext.declarative import declarative_basefrom sqlalchemy import Table, Column, Integer,

2017-12-21 21:56:30 548

原创 2.更新数据 删除数据

注意为空值的判断!/*修改和删除数据修改:UPDATE 表 SET 修改的内容 WHERE 修改的哪些数据注意:不加 WHERE 条件 就是将所有数据修改 删除:DELETE FROM 表 WHERE 条件注意:不加 WHERE 条件 就是将所有数据删除 */-- 将不是男的性别设为女UPDATE `students6` SET `sex` = '女' WHERE `sex` !=

2017-12-16 22:52:30 217

原创 1.SQL建表、插入、查询数据

-- 新建查询-- 新建多条学生数据-- 插入语句USE `school`;-- 创建表格CREATE TABLE `students6`( `id` INT NOT NULL AUTO_INCREMENT PRIMARY KEY, -- 【解释】 id 整数类型 不为空 自动增长 `name` VARCHAR(200) CHARACTER SET utf8 NOT NU

2017-12-16 22:25:19 2787

翻译 Android基础-初识SQLite第2章SQLite数据库的操作 2-1数据库的创建

1、Sqlite数据库创建1.1 SQLiteOpenHelper —-> 帮助类 * onCreate() —-> 创建方法 * onUpgrade() —-> 数据库升级方法 * onOpen() —-> 打开数据库方法 1.2data 文件夹打不来给sdcard加权限 <uses-permission android:name="android.perm

2017-08-31 15:31:26 308

翻译 香港城市大学 传播学研究方法-复杂网络在传播中的应用

红星学术视频 主讲:祝建华教授 香港城市大学 媒体与传播学院 时间:2009 Complex Network for Communication Research Complex Network 1、Complex Network介绍 * 香港城市大学 电子工程系 陈光荣教授 * 上海大学 数学系 史定华教授 复杂网络的研究方法的一篇文章。 复杂网络 large scale 大

2017-08-31 13:28:09 965

翻译 Android基础-初识SQLite 1-1 sqlite数据库 以及 SQL语法 介绍

SQLite 小型的,嵌入式,开源的,关系型数据库 系统开销小,检索效率高。 特点: 1、嵌入式数据库:是程序驱动方式的不需要数据库引擎。 2、无数据类型:SQLite数据库是无数据类型数据库,虽然开始建表的时候要声明类型,但是SQLite数据库对存取的数据不做任何检查。 3、支持事务操作 4、他是独立的跨平台的磁盘文件。笔记: 1、sqlite数据库支持的数据类型: Integer

2017-08-30 19:31:31 322

转载 社会网络中社团发现及网络演化分析

阅读文献:社会网络中社团发现及网络演化分析 北京邮电大学注意:一下内容均摘自该论文,引用时请标准参看文献。如果想深入阅读请查看原文。第五章基于张量分解的社团演化分析算法一、扫盲 1.分析动态网络社团结构的变化 2. 社团演化与网络结构的演化息息、相关,社团演化既体现了网络微观层面的高度动态性,又体现了网络在宏观层面的稳定性,呈现出缓慢、平缓变化的特点。 3.我们采用了高维度的张量来表示随

2017-08-30 09:17:44 1704

原创 CMD使用

1.系统目录切换C:\Users\JC>cd H:\workplaceC:\Users\JC>H:H:\workplace>dir 驱动器 H 中的卷是 课设 卷的序列号是 D445-8C77 H:\workplace 的目录2017/08/29 15:18 <DIR> .2017/08/29 15:18 <DIR> ..2017/08/

2017-08-29 20:36:31 264

翻译 Android攻城狮的第二门课(第2季)第4章 使用AlertDialog实现提示框

通过本章学习AlertDialog提示框,让大家熟悉我们应用开发过程中常用的提示框弹出方式,弹出式对话框的各种设置和创建。Dialog对话框 在当前界面弹出的小窗口,用于显示重要提示信息,提示用户输入信息,确认信息,或者显示某种状态。 一般情况下,用户要与对话框进行交互,然后返回到被覆盖的界面以继续运行当前的应用程序。常见的Dialog (1)确认对话框 (2)单选按钮对话框 (3)多选按钮

2017-08-26 13:58:15 279

翻译 Android攻城狮的第二门课(第1季)第8章 Fragment基础概述

Fragment主要用于大屏幕设备上(如:平板)。支持更加动态和灵活的UI设计。 一个Activity可以包含多个Fragment Fragment在你的应用中应当是一个模块化和可重用的组件,应为Fragment的定义了它自己的布局,以及通过使用它自己的生命周期回调方法定义了它自己的行为,你可以将Fragment包含多个Activity中。<?xml version="1.0" encoding

2017-08-26 09:39:28 327

翻译 Android攻城狮的第二门课(第3季)第5章 四大组件之BroadcastReceiver

本章讲解4大组件之一BroadcastReceiver的使用,广播的动态注册和静态注册,有序广播和无序广播的发送,怎样设置广播的优先级等等

2017-08-24 19:04:18 331

翻译 Android攻城狮的第二门课(第3季)第4章 四大组件之ContentProvider

本章讲解Android中四大组件之一的ContentProvider,以及怎样通过contentProvider来实现进程间的数据共享功能 Android的四中数据存储方法: 1、SharedPreferences 2、SQLite 3、File 4、其他网络存储等 以上不可完成的任务(程序应用间的数据传递,跨程序处理数据) 都只是在单独的一个应用程序之中达到一个数据的共享。

2017-08-24 15:11:13 350

翻译 Android攻城狮的第二门课(第3季)第3章 数据存储之文件存储

文件存储在Android中创建文件 Activity的openFileOutput()方法可以把数据输出到文件中。 创建的文件保存在/data/data/< package name>/files 目录中 实现过程在JAVA中保存数据到文件中是一样的(1)创建文件 //往内存卡上写数据 /mnt/sdcard/某个file File file = ne

2017-08-24 14:16:32 199

翻译 Android攻城狮的第二门课(第3季)第2章 数据存储之SQLite

本章讲解在Android使用嵌入式数据库SQLite存储数据,怎么样使用简单的sql语句来实现数据的增加,删除,修改和查询,以及怎样使用游标来实现数据的增加,修改,删除和查询操作。1。支持高达2TB大小的数据库 2。以单个文件的形式存储 3。以B-tree的数据结构形式存储在磁盘特点: 1。轻量级 一个动态库 单文件 2。独立性 没有依赖(第三方),无序安装 3。隔离性 全部在一个文

2017-08-24 09:20:50 508

翻译 Android攻城狮的第二门课(第3季)第1章 数据存储之SharedPreferences

Android的四中数据存储方法: 1、SharedPreferences 2、SQLite 3、Content Provider 4、FileSharedPreferences:(效率不高,ASCII码文件) 1、是一种轻型的数据存储方式 2、本质是基于XML文件存储key-value键值对数据 3、通常用来存储以一些简单的配置信息(配置文件) 如:重载窗口状态、下次密码登陆。Sh

2017-08-24 07:50:14 366

翻译 Android攻城狮的第二门课(第1季)第2章 使用ListView显示信息列表

1。ListView : 显示信息列表 android系统中显示列表的控件 每一个listView有多个列表项item 2。两种适配器: ArryAdapter 数组适配器 和 SimpleAdapter 简单适配器 数据适配器是连接数据源和视图界面的桥梁 数据适配器: 把复杂的数据(数组,链表,数据库,集合等)填充在指定视图界面上。 (2.1)ArryAdapter 数组适配器

2017-08-23 20:52:45 226

翻译 Android开发 第13课 使用Intent实现页面跳转

package com.adb.li806.demo8;import android.support.v7.app.AppCompatActivity;import android.os.Bundle;public class MainActivity extends AppCompatActivity { @Override protected void onCreate(Bund

2017-08-23 19:26:14 276

翻译 Android开发 第14课 App签名打包

签名的意义: 1.为了保证每个应用程序开发者的合法 2.防止部分人通过使用相同的package name来混淆替换已安装的程序,从而出现一些恶意篡改 3.保证我们每次发布的版本的一致性。(如自动更新不会因为版本不一致而无法安装)在反复安装android apk的时候,有的时候可能会遇到adb install错误,内容是:Failure [INSTALL_FAILED_UPDATE_INCOMP

2017-08-20 13:36:20 189

翻译 Android攻城狮的第二门课(第1季)第1章 解读AndroidManifest配置文件

“`

2017-08-17 10:24:02 263

翻译 Android开发 第12-2课 Activity的生命周期

从启动到后台,再到前台的生命周期 onCreate()–>onStart()–>onResume()–> onPause()–> onStop()–> onRestart()–>onStart()–>onResume()–>–>–>停止状态(Stopped)Activity被完全遮挡,但保留所有状态和成员信息。按home键,到后台 onPause()–> onStop() 重新启动 onRe

2017-08-17 10:21:15 155

翻译 关于R文件配置错位的解决办法

两个文件可以看出程序错误主要是R文件的配置上有错误。 重新建立project R文件又重新配置了。public class MainActivity extends AppCompatActivity { @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(sav

2017-08-17 08:23:46 345

翻译 Android开发 第二季 第1课 Debug 调试程序

资料来自慕课网 http://www.imooc.com/调试归根到底是要找到引发错误的代码 Debug调试可以快速准确的定位错误问题的位置,以及它的调用关系。过程: 1.开始Debug模式 2.添加断点 3.程序运行到断点位置会自动停止到断点代码 4.开始追踪程序 F6 逐行跟踪 F5 进入方法 F7 跳出方法 F8 下一个断点或是结束Debug

2017-08-08 20:33:49 248

翻译 GitHub&Git 入门基础

资料来自哔哩哔哩bilibili哎 *_* ~ 牛客公开课上的资料听不懂只适合练练应用听力,不适合本弱弱学习。所以就在bilibili上找到了一个视屏教程传送门:https://www.bilibili.com/video/av10475153/index_2.html#page=1目的:借助github托管项目代码基本概念: 1.Repository 仓库 (即项目,用来存放代码) 2.S

2017-08-06 14:29:12 189

翻译 Android开发 第12课 Activity

Activity是一个应用程序组件,提供用户与程序交互的界面。 Android四大组件 . Activity . Service . BroadcastReceiver . Content Provider 创建使用Activity 1.继承Android的Activity类 public class MainActivity extends AppCompatActi

2017-08-06 11:24:58 260

翻译 Android开发 第12课 TableLayout

五布局之表格布局 TableLayoutTableLayout 在3.0推出的API 表格布局模型以行列的形式管理子控件,每一行为一个TableRow的对象,当然也可以是一个View的对象。 每一个TableRow可以添加许多控件进去。 全局属性: android:collapseColumns = ”1,2” 隐藏第2列和第3列 索引从0开始。 android:shrinkColu

2017-08-06 10:06:41 204

翻译 Android开发 第11课 AbsoluteLayout

五布局之绝对布局 AbsoluteLayoutAbsoluteLayout绝对布局 又称为 坐标布局,可以直接指定子元素的 绝对位置(xy)使用较为简单 但在开发中很少用。由于手机屏幕尺寸差别较大,使用绝对布局定位的适应性较差,在屏幕的适配上存在缺陷。只作为了解。在将来的开发中基本上用不到。 android:layout_x = ”35dip” 控制当前子类控件的x位置 android:lay

2017-08-06 10:05:16 191

翻译 Android开发 第10课 FrameLayout

五布局之针布局 FrameLayout这个布局中,所有的子元素都不能被指定放置的位置,他们统统放于这块区域的左上角,并且后面的子元素直接被覆盖在前面的子元素之上,将前面的子元素部分和去不遮挡通过调控每一个控件的宽高来实现特殊效果。 帧布局中如何设置前景图使用 android:foreground 设置哆啦A梦叠加效果实现<?xml version="1.0" encoding="utf-8"

2017-08-06 09:30:17 331

翻译 pandas 第2课

方法来自博客 http://blog.csdn.net/Techmonster/article/details/73382535

2017-08-05 22:20:17 341

翻译 pandas 第1课

How do I read a tabular data file into pandas?¶ In [2]: import pandas as pd In [6]: orders = pd.read_table('http://bit.ly/chiporders') #需要翻墙 In [8]: orders.head() Out[8]:

2017-08-05 21:20:03 367

翻译 jupyter 使用教程

jupyter 主谱特~ python2 是notbook 其实它是Markdown的编辑模式,和CSDN一样。 按A键在上面插入标题1.标题一级标题二级标题三级标题四级标题我是什么 : 你是什么 按B键在下面插入标题按x删除 对话框文件2.字体斜体:星号和下划线italic 斜体 italic 斜体 2.粗体:加两颗星号或者两个下划线我是粗体 bold我是粗体 b

2017-08-05 20:38:03 3089

翻译 Android开发 第9课 布局 RelativeLayout

五布局之相对布局RelativeLayoutRelativeLayout是相对布局控件,它包含的子控件将以控件之间的相对位置或者子类控件相对父类容器的位置的方式排列 相对布局的特点,控件可以随意拖拉摆放。(LinearLayout线性布局要么是水平摆放,要么是垂直摆放)子控件在 RelativeLayout中常用的属性(相对父容器的一个位置) android:layout_ali

2017-08-05 20:31:28 396

翻译 Android开发 第八课 布局 LinearLayout

五布局之线性布局 LinearLayout理解线性布局LinearLayout是线性布局控件,它包含的子控件将以横向或竖向的方式排布 属性: 1.android:orientation = “vertical” 该属性决定他子类控件的排布方式(vertical:垂直 ;horizontal:水平) 2.android:gravity = “center” 该属性决定他子类的xy的位置

2017-08-05 15:29:27 247

翻译 Android开发 第七课 RadioGroup和RadioButton

RadioButton 按了之后就不能修改了,不能复用(不建议RadioButton 单独使用) 只能选一次 1.RadioGroup RadioButton 的一个集合,提供多选一的机制 属性 android:orientation= “vertical” 垂直排布 “horizontal”水平排布 决

2017-08-05 14:52:45 361

翻译 Android开发 第六课 ChexkBox

控件CheckBox实现多选效果CheckBox:复选框 1.状态 选中true 未选中false 2.属性 android:checked=”fasle” 当前选中的状态 android:text=”男” 显示文本内容<?xml version="1.0" encoding="utf-8"?><LinearLayout xmlns:android="http://schemas.a

2017-08-05 14:17:16 291

翻译 Android开发 第五课 控件ToggleButton

1.ToggleButton有两种状态:选中和未选中状态 并且需要不同的状态设置 不同的显示文本 toggle /ˈtɒɡəl/ n. 开关,触发器;拴扣;[船] 套索钉(疼够) 2.属性 android:checked=”true” 代表当前按钮是否选中 android:textOff=”关” 若checked=”false”则textOff android:textOn=”开”

2017-08-05 11:17:24 286 2

翻译 Android开发 第四课 AutoCompleteTextView和MultiAutoCompleteTextView

1.AutoCompleteTextView1.功能 动态匹配输入的内容,如百度搜索引擎当前输入文本时可以根据内容显示匹配的热门信息。 2.属性 android:completionThreshold=”2”【当输入2个字符时开始自动匹配】 设置多少字符时自动匹配<?xml version="1.0" encoding="utf-8"?><LinearLayout xmlns:androi

2017-08-05 09:52:10 218

翻译 Android开发 第三课 使用TextView实现跑马灯效果

有时候由于文字过长,不能显示完整的文本。 marquee /mɑːˈkiː/ 1. N-COUNT A marquee is a cover over the entrance of a building, for example a hotel or a theatre. (饭店或剧院等楼房入口的)遮蓬; 遮檐 2. N-COUNT A marquee is a large tent w

2017-08-04 20:04:24 416

翻译 Android开发 第2课 控件TextView、Plain Text、ImageView、 Button、ImageButton以及点击事件

控件 TextView 显示文本 Plain Text 输入文本 //将布局xml文件引入到activity当中 setContentView(R.layout.activity_main); <!-- wrap_content:包裹实际文本内容(内容有多少我的长宽高就多少) match_parent:当前控件铺满父类容器 ———— 2

2017-08-04 13:47:30 11587 1

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除